The Financial Advisor Associate works with TD Wealth clients and prospects to provide wealth management advisory services. This involves analyzing financial information, understanding short and long-term financial goals, educating clients on investment and insurance strategies, and recommending personalized solutions. The role focuses on attracting, retaining, and growing a client base while acting as a fiduciary and maintaining ongoing client relationships.

The Toronto-Dominion Bank and its subsidiaries are collectively known as TD Bank Group, one of the largest banks in North America. TD provides a wide range of personal, commercial, and investment banking products and services to over 27 million customers globally. Headquartered in Toronto, Canada, the bank operates through key segments including Canadian Retail, U.S. Retail, and Wholesale Banking.
